2009-08-06 12 views
0

私は250の幅と125の高さの3つのdivを持っています。どのようにしてそれらを互いに並べると、ほとんどのブラウザで動作するのですか?divを整列する際の問題

答えて

4

は、これはこれは、上記のメインのdivの下に来るすべてのコンテンツは、内側のdivのすべての3つ以下であることを確認します

<div style='display:inline-block'> 
    <div style='float:left; width:250px;'>First</div> 
    <div style='float:left; width:250px;'>Second</div> 
    <div style='float:left; width:250px;'>Third</div> 
</div> 

オプションであり、あなたの問題

<div style='float:left; width:250px; height:125px;'>First</div> 
<div style='float:left; width:250px; height:125px;'>Second</div> 
<div style='float:left; width:250px; height:125px;'>Third</div> 

解決します。

さまざまなスタイルの両方でいくつかのコンテンツを試してみると、私の言いたいことが分かります。より良い説明を得るために最初から高さの値を削除してください

0

すべて同じ高さを持っている場合は、float: leftを使用するだけで、周囲のボックスがそれらを保持するのに十分な幅を持っていれば、そのトリックを行う必要があります。